Angelo Pellegrini was a writer who became famous for his works about the pleasures of food, wine, community. With the rest of his family, he immigrated in 1913 from Tuscany to McCleary, Washington. He wrote a lot about the Italian immigrant experience.

The given paragraph tells us that immigrants were very anxious about arriving in America because of the exams that awaited them and could get them sent back to Europe if they were rejected.
